Embassy Suites Phoenix Biltmore Dog Friendly Review

Embassy Suites Phoenix Biltmore is not certified. Assessed against the Roch Dog Friendly Standard, it missed two of our minimum requirements: dogs are not provided with food and water bowls, and dogs are not welcome in the bar, the lounge or the restaurant. That caps the rank at F.

Most rooms welcome dogs, with up to two dogs to a room, dogs are welcome in the garden, and there is a dedicated dog space on site. Dogs can be left alone in the room, which makes an evening out straightforward. The hotel provides poo bags for walks and dog walking can be arranged.

The dog fee is $125 non refundable, a damage deposit of $50 per day is charged, and there is a weight limit of 75 lb, so check ahead if you travel with a larger dog. No dog bed, treats or toys are provided, and staff have not had formal training for canine guests. This is a hotel that accepts dogs rather than one built around them, and if that changes, certification is open.
